Christmas Attractions in Bucks County, Pennsylvania
Whether You're Seeking Festivity, Solemnity or the Simple Beauty of the Season, Bucks County Offers Something for Your Whole Family
Bucks County, Pennsylvania is home to the beautiful scenery and pastoral landscapes that have inspired artists like Pearl S. Buck, James Michener, and countless others. One hidden treasure is the enjoyment that Bucks County places and people offer during the Christmas season. Whether you're seeking festivity, solemnity, or the simple beauty of the season, Bucks County offers something for your whole family.
Byers' Choice Christmas Shop & Museum in Chalfont, PA offers tours through a wonderland of antique creches, Carolers and Kindle craft works, and artisans who handcraft gifts as you watch. The Museum offers tea parties, stage performances of Charles Dickens, a Creche Room where visitors make their own nativity scenes, and much more. Fonthill in Doylestown, PA is a wonderous Victorian castle built by famed anthropologist Henry Chapman Mercer. Henry Ford called Fonthill "the only museum worth visiting in the United States". Enjoy authentic Victorian Christmastime decorations in the 44 rooms, 200 windows, 18 fireplaces, 10 bathrooms and tree-filled landscape of this amazing property. Peddler's Village in Lahaska, PA offers an incredible "Grand Illumination Celebration", a display of more than 1 million holiday lights. Add in a remarkable display of gingerbread houses (some life size), visits from Santa, plus more than 70 different boutique and outlet shops, and you can understand while Peddler's Village is the number 1 tourist destination in Bucks County, PA... especially at Christmas!
